Supplementary features ■ Starting an Announcement You want to address internal users directly via their loudspeaker - where available - , without waiting for a reply (similar principle to that of an intercom system). Requirement: It is essential that the internal user has not barred his phone against announcement (for configuration see the Chapter "Do not disturb/Call waiting/Intrusion/Announcement/ Forward", page 66). Announcement Pick up the handset. Press Foxmenu > Foxkey Announcement. Select destination (User or Group) and confirm Ok with the Foxkey. Enter the phone number and confirm with the Ok Foxkey. ➯ User is made aware of the announcement by an acoustic signal. The display reads Announcement: You can now talk. Note: You can also search in the phone book, last-number redial list or call list for the phone number of the person you are looking for. Or: Press Foxmenu > Menu > Call features > Announcement > User/Group to start the announcement. ■ Receiving an Announcement After an attention tone you will be addressed via your loudspeaker. You can listen to the announcement or stop it. To continue the announcement as a phone call: Pick up the handset. ➯ You are now connected to the person who initiated the announcement. Note: If the announcement was started to a group, all the other recipients of the announcement are excluded. To stop the announcement: Press the End key. eud-0850/2.1 - I7.7 - 10.2008 30
